Pepe: 'Sergio Ramos not joining Manchester United'

Pepe cannot see Real Madrid teammate Sergio Ramos leaving, amid speculation linking him with Manchester United.

Pepe has revealed that none of his Real Madrid teammates expect captain Sergio Ramos to leave the club this summer.

The Spanish defender, 29, has been heavily linked with a move to Manchester United, who reportedly increased their initial £35m offer to £42m earlier in the week.

Blancos coach Rafael Benitez has previously claimed that Ramos is "100%" staying, and Pepe has echoed that confidence by revealing that he cannot see a departure materialising.

"He seems good to me. It's not going through anyone's head that Sergio won't be here with us," he told reporters in China.

"He's our captain now. I'm sure he'll be with us because he loves us and the club."

Earlier this week, Luka Modric stressed that he could also not see Ramos leaving Real, whom he joined in 2005.
